Partial transcription of the video

“I like to continuously gather inspiration. I have folders on Pinterest and also on Instagram. where I store what I see and catches my attention. This way. when I start a new design. i have all that information accessible and categorized. And I don't start from scratch. I'm going to show you an example of one of my folders on Instagram. I collect images that inspire me. not just from my field but also from photography and ceramics. to fuel painting. art... photos I believe I can recreate using my products. which could potentially look really cool and appealing. Elena Sánchez is an industrial designer by training and founder of Lele Lerele, a small brand that designs and sells handmade stuffed animals and dolls. To her, transforming a sketch or a piece of cloth into a little character with a smiley face is like magic. More than a decade ago, she decided to open an online store and, little by little, it became her full-time job.

From her first project to her latest creation, she has become an expert in sewing dolls and stuffed animals, and on top of running her own brand she has mastered photography, communication, storytelling, and planning in the process.
